ZusammenfassungÜber Schillers Krankheiten und Todesursachen gibt es eine unübersehbare Literatur. Jede Generation von Ärzten und Heilkundigen hat die Situation seit zwei Jahrhunderten auf ihre Weise und nach ihrem Stand der Wissenschaft bewertet. Die letzte ausführliche Ab-handlung stammt von dem Jenaer Internisten Prof. Dr. Wolfgang Veil anno 1936. Aus chirurgischer wurde das Thema bisher nicht be-trachtet.Schillers Briefe aus dem Jahre 1791 sagen aus, dass es wenige Tage nach einer schweren Lungenkrankheit zu einem „Bauchübel” gekom-men ist, dessen Symptome am besten einer perforierten Appendizitis und einem perityphlitischem Abszess zuordnen sind (1. Schlüsselkrankheit). Dafür spricht vor allem auch der Sektionsbefund anno 1805. Während der Rehabilitation 1791 trat 3 Monate später ein hochakutes thorakales Krankheitsbild auf, das heute als Lungenarterienembolie inter-pretiert werden muss (2. Schlüsselkrankheit). Schillers Beisetzung im Cassettengewölbe von Weimar hatte viele gesellschaftliche Kriti-ken an den Zeitgenossen aufkommen lassen. Aber bei Beachtung der geschichtlichen Zusammenhänge sieht das Bild keineswegs ungewöhnlich aus.

Abstract This paper addresses the question of how speakers adapt their gestures according to their interlocutor’s proficiency level in the language of the interaction especially in the specific context of foreign language teaching. We know that speakers make changes in their speech when addressing a non-native speaker, called Foreigner Talk (Ferguson, 1975) to make their speech more comprehensible. However, whether and how gestures are also modified along with speech has hardly been addressed in the literature. In this study, we examined the speech and gesture of future teachers of French in a word explanation task to see what types of adjustments they made when explaining a word to a native speaker and a non-native speaker. We had ten future teachers of French explain the same 12 words to a native and a non-native speaker of French and compared the explanations. We found that the future teachers produced significantly more gestures, significantly longer gestures in duration, significantly more illustrative (iconic and deictic) gestures, and significantly larger gestures when addressing a non-native interlocutor. These results show that native speakers make not only speech adjustments but also gesture adjustments in addressing non-native speakers.

Manual material handling (MMH) is performed in 83% of all U.S. Army enlisted military occupations. Studies that have examined the influence of physical training on MMH can be separated into two types: those that use the same task for testing and training (task-specific training studies) and those that do not (general training studies). Reported relative improvements in maximal symmetric lifting and repetitive lifting are 26% to 99% in task-specific training studies and 16% to 23% in general training studies. Psychomotor learning probably accounts for a large proportion of performance gains in task-specific training while both psychomotor learning and muscle hypertrophy account for gains in general training studies. While both types of training are effective and currently practiced in the military, general training may be useful for improving a wide range of MMH tasks while task-specific training results in larger gains in targeted MMH tasks.

AbstractThere is consensus that registered nurses worldwide have a high prevalence of work-related musculoskeletal disorders, particularly of the back. Patient handling activities such as lifting present the highest risk of injury, activities that begin in nursing school. A literature review identified 21 studies of back pain in nursing students, indicating a wide range of prevalence rates. A prospective cohort study of nursing students in a United States baccalaureate program followed 119 students who completed the Nordic Musculoskeletal Questionnaire upon beginning the 16 month upper division major and then a year later. There was no statistically significant change in low back pain prevalence over time. While nursing students have intermittent and brief exposure to patient handling activities, nursing schools must nevertheless protect them before they enter the high risk profession of nursing by teaching evidence-based safe patient handling techniques, empowering students to refuse unsafe manual lifts, and ensuring that the clinical settings with which they affiliate have adequate mechanical equipment available.
